  Product Description
Non-precious. Beta is an easy to cast nickel chrome alloy. Unlike many non-precious alloys, Beta requires no metal conditioner or bonding agent and it polishes to a high shine. It bonds well to all major brands of porcelain. The metal is strong, permitting thin interproximal connectors and minimizing the chance of flex-failure. It should never be specified for patients allergic to nickel. It contains 1.8% beryllium and thus should always be ground with adequate suction and ventillation.
